Comprehending Door Hinges
Before diving into the replacement process, it is vital to understand the different types of door hinges offered. Below is a table that lists common types of door hinges and their qualities:
Type of Hinge
Description
Best Use Case
Butt Hinge
Two rectangular plates that connect to both door and frame
Most residential doors
Constant Hinge
A long strip of metal that runs the length of the door
Heavy doors requiring even weight circulation
Piano Hinge
A type of continuous hinge however typically utilized for smaller sized, lighter doors
Piano lids, foldable tables
Hidden Hinge
Concealed from view when the door is closed, providing a clean appearance
Cabinet doors, modern furnishings
Spring Hinge
Consists of a spring system, enabling the door to self-close
Screen doors, outside gates
Tools Required for Door Hinge Replacement
When changing a door hinge, having the right tools is essential for a smooth process. Here's a list of tools you might need:
- Screwdriver – Flathead or Phillips depending upon screw type.
- Drill – For removing and fitting screws.
- Sculpt – If modifications are required for hinge recesses.
- Determining Tape – To guarantee correct positioning.
- Pencil – For marking screw holes.
- Level – To ensure the door hangs directly.
- Shatterproof glass – To secure your eyes.
Step-by-Step Guide to Replacing Door Hinges
Step 1: Remove the Old Hinge
- Unlock: Open the door totally to access the hinges much better.
- Support the Door: Use a wedge or doorstop to support the door while working.
- Eliminate Screws: Using the screwdriver or drill, remove the screws from the old hinge. If the screws are persistent, applying a bit of lube can assist.
- Remove Hinge: Once the screws are out, gently pull the hinge off both the door and the frame.
Action 2: Prepare for the New Hinge
- Clean the Area: Clean any particles or dust from the hinge area on the door and the frame to make sure a tight fit.
- Line Up the New Hinge: Position the brand-new hinge where the old one was. Ensure that it is lined up correctly with the existing holes.
Step 3: Install the New Hinge
- Mark New Holes: If required, utilize a pencil to mark where the brand-new screws will go, particularly if the brand-new hinge measurements differ from the old one.
- Drill Holes: If new holes are required, utilize the drill to create them.
- Position the Hinge: Place the new hinge versus the door and frame.
- Insert Screws: Start placing the screws by hand to prevent cross-threading, then tighten utilizing a screwdriver or drill.
Step 4: Test the Door
- Test Functionality: Open and close the door numerous times to make sure smooth operation.
- Change if Necessary: If the door doesn't close effectively, check the hinge positioning and adjust as needed.
When to Replace Door Hinges
Recognizing when to change your door hinges can conserve time and enhance door performance. Here are some typical signs:
- Sagging: The door hangs lower on one side.
- Creaking Sounds: Unusual noises when opening or closing.
- Rust or Corrosion: Visible signs of wear and tear.
- Loose Hinges: Screws that can not be tightened any longer.
Frequently asked question Section
**Q1: How long does it require to replace a door hinge?A: Typically, replacing a door hinge can take anywhere from 15 minutes to an hour, depending on your skill level and whether you come across any concerns. Q2: Can I replace a door hinge without removing the door?A: While it's possible, it is typically easier and more reliable to remove the door for more available hinge elimination and installation. Q3: What kind of hinge ought to I use?A: Select a hinge that matches the weight and style
of your door. For heavy doors, consider utilizing a constant hinge for much better support. Q4: How do I preserve my door hinges?A: Regularly lube your hinges with oil or a silicone spray to avoidsqueaking and wear. Q5: Is it needed to replace all depend upon a door?A: It's not obligatory, but changing all hinges can assist make sure harmony in look and performance.
